Intel Vietnam launches study abroad program

Intel Products Vietnam Friday announced in Ho Chi Minh City the launch of its US$2 million Vietnam Study Abroad Program.

The program aims to provide scholarships to 40 top Vietnamese engineering students to study at Portland State University in Oregon, the US for the academic years 2009- 2011.

The 40 students will be selected from six technical universities in Hanoi, HCMC, Da Nang and brought back to strengthen the Intel Vietnam workforce after graduation.

In 2006, Intel announced a record investment of $1 billion in Vietnam for its largest Assembly and Test (A/T) factory which is currently under construction in District 9, HCMC.

The facility is expected to employ approximately 4,000 workers and is the seventh assembly and test site in Intel’s global network.
